Chicago Midway International Airport is a major commercial airport located just 12 miles southwest of downtown Chicago, Illinois. Covering over one square mile, it serves as a key gateway to the city, especially convenient for travelers heading to Chicago’s south and west sides. Midway is the second-busiest airport in Chicago and Illinois, handling more than 22 million passengers in 2023. The airport is primarily a hub for Southwest Airlines, which operates over 90% of passenger flights here, offering extensive domestic and international routes. The terminal complex, completed in 2001, includes three concourses (A, B, and C) and 43 gates, providing modern amenities designed for a comfortable travel experience. Highlights include a variety of dining options featuring local Chicago cuisine, retail shops, free Wi-Fi, lounge areas, and efficient ground transportation such as the CTA Orange Line connecting travelers directly to downtown Chicago in about 20 minutes. Midway is easily accessible by car, taxi, ride-sharing services, and public transit. With its compact layout, straightforward terminal structure, and continual updates to facilities, Midway offers a more relaxed, accessible alternative to O'Hare International Airport, making it a great place to start or end trips, and convenient for meeting up with friends or family.

As of recent, Chicago Midway International Airport holds a 3.8-star rating based on 6060 reviews.

User reviews of Chicago Midway International Airport highlight a mixed but generally positive experience. Many travelers appreciate the airport’s efficient and courteous TSA screening process, noting that even during busy periods like Thanksgiving, the security lines move swiftly. The airport benefits from a cleaner atmosphere and improved amenities compared to its past reputation, with compliments given for the ample concessions and well-maintained restrooms. The availability of free Wi-Fi, the absence of loud TVs or intrusive media in the gates areas, and the convenient location connected to downtown Chicago by the CTA Orange Line add to the positive impressions. Positive reviews often mention the friendliness and helpfulness of airport staff, as well as the ease of public transit access. On the other hand, some negative feedback points to the airport's congestion, particularly during peak travel times, and signage that can be confusing for first-time visitors. A few travelers also note that the décor could be improved and that the food selection lacks internationally known brands, which may disappoint some. Overall, despite some challenges with facility layout and internal signage, the general consensus is that Chicago Midway International Airport provides a pleasant and functional airport experience, enhanced by ongoing refurbishment efforts and a strategic location that offers travelers a convenient alternative to the much larger O’Hare Airport.

What activities can you enjoy at Chicago Midway International Airport?

Chicago Midway offers a range of activities that cater to various interests, making it perfect for groups seeking to spend quality time together. For those inclined toward wellness, the airport includes a Yoga Room where you and your friends can stretch, meditate, and decompress in a peaceful environment. Adjacent spaces such as the Mother’s Room offer privacy and comfort, adding thoughtful amenities for families and parents in your group. If your party prefers artistic and cultural engagement, you can take a leisurely walk along Concourse A’s “In Case You Missed It” Photo Tour, showcasing Chicago’s iconic landmarks and hidden spots through captivating photographs. This mini-exhibit serves as a great conversation starter and an immersive way to appreciate city culture without leaving the airport. For casual dining and socializing, the airport presents diverse food options, including a vibrant marketplace with locally inspired dishes and classic favorites. Additionally, groups can relax in The Club MDW lounge, a spacious, light-filled space that features Chicago-themed art, comfortable seating, free Wi-Fi, and a bar serving Chicago-inspired drinks—ideal for catching up or planning your next adventure.

What dining and shopping options support group hangouts at Midway?

Dining at Chicago Midway has evolved into a highlight for groups, with the airport doubling its concessions footprint to include over 70 dining and retail options. These offerings range from quick snacks to full meals, featuring local Chicago flavors alongside popular national chains, ensuring that every palate is satisfied. The Central Market and other food courts are designed with communal seating where groups can comfortably eat together while enjoying views of aircraft activity. The diversity of the dining venues—from casual eateries to more upscale bars—allows your meetups to adjust tone and pace according to the occasion, whether a lively lunch or a relaxed evening drink. As an added convenience, many venues support mobile ordering and table service, which means less waiting and more enjoying social time. Beyond food, shopping options include specialty shops selling Chicago-themed merchandise, travel essentials, and gifts, enabling small group activities like picking out souvenirs or sharing recommendations on finds. This combination of food and retail experiences turns Midway into a vibrant social space where groups can eat, shop, and bond seamlessly.
